A Diploma in Export and Import Management is a specialized program designed to provide individuals with the skills and knowledge required to manage and operate businesses in the field of international trade. This diploma focuses on the principles, processes, and regulations of export and import activities, equipping students to navigate the complexities of global commerce.

Job Opportunities after completion of Diploma in Export and Import Management course:

After completing a Diploma in Export and Import Management, graduates can pursue careers in international trade, logistics, customs compliance, and supply chain management. Below are the career options and salary ranges in India:


Career Options After Diploma in Export and Import Management

  1. Export-Import Executive
    • Role: Handle documentation, coordinate shipments, and ensure customs compliance.
    • Salary: ₹2.5–₹4 LPA (Fresher); ₹5–₹8 LPA (Experienced).
  2. Logistics Coordinator
    • Role: Manage the transportation and storage of goods for export/import.
    • Salary: ₹3–₹4.5 LPA (Fresher); ₹5–₹8 LPA (Experienced).
  3. Customs Clearance Agent
    • Role: Ensure goods comply with customs regulations for import/export.
    • Salary: ₹2.5–₹4 LPA (Fresher); ₹5–₹7 LPA (Experienced).
  4. International Marketing Executive
    • Role: Develop strategies to promote and sell products in global markets.
    • Salary: ₹3–₹5 LPA (Fresher); ₹6–₹10 LPA (Experienced).
  5. Freight Forwarder
    • Role: Arrange shipping logistics and ensure timely delivery of goods.
    • Salary: ₹3–₹4.5 LPA (Fresher); ₹5–₹8 LPA (Experienced).
  6. Supply Chain Analyst
    • Role: Optimize supply chain processes for export/import efficiency.
    • Salary: ₹3–₹5 LPA (Fresher); ₹6–₹9 LPA (Experienced).
  7. Export Sales Manager
    • Role: Lead export sales operations, identify international clients, and close deals.
    • Salary: ₹4–₹6 LPA (Fresher); ₹7–₹12 LPA (Experienced).
  8. Trade Compliance Specialist
    • Role: Ensure compliance with international trade laws and regulations.
    • Salary: ₹3.5–₹5.5 LPA (Fresher); ₹6–₹9 LPA (Experienced).
  9. Warehouse Manager
    • Role: Oversee storage and distribution of goods for export/import businesses.
    • Salary: ₹3–₹5 LPA (Fresher); ₹6–₹9 LPA (Experienced).
  10. Export Documentation Specialist
    • Role: Prepare and verify export documentation, including invoices and shipping details.
    • Salary: ₹2.5–₹4 LPA (Fresher); ₹5–₹7 LPA (Experienced).
  11. International Trade Consultant
    • Role: Advise businesses on trade strategies and market entry for exports/imports.
    • Salary: ₹4–₹6 LPA (Fresher); ₹7–₹12 LPA (Experienced).
  12. Global Sourcing Manager
    • Role: Identify and procure goods from international suppliers.
    • Salary: ₹4–₹6.5 LPA (Fresher); ₹7–₹12 LPA (Experienced).

Key Factors Affecting Salary

  • Experience: Senior roles with global exposure earn higher.
  • Location: Trade hubs like Mumbai, Delhi, Chennai, and Bangalore offer better pay.
  • Industry: Sectors like textiles, IT, and manufacturing often pay higher.
  • Certifications: Additional qualifications like Customs Clearance Training or Global Trade Compliance can boost salaries.
